Vick was a free agent without a home until the New York Jets gave the quarterback a chance, signing him to a one-year deal worth $5 million, according to ESPN’s Adam Schefter. Vick officially signed with the Jets on Friday.

(On his way out of Philadelphia, Vick offered a farewell letter to Eagles fans via philly.com.) As a result of Vick’s signing, the Jets released former first-round draft pick Mark Sanchez after five seasons with the team.
